Beats Beyond Borders: A Night of Rhythm and Soul
Wednesday, May 6, 2026, 8:00 p.m.
Experience an electrifying fusion of sound, story, and movement as THE CO//ECT!V CREW takes the stage. Blending hip-hop, jazz, soul, and global rhythms, this performance creates a high-energy journey that celebrates creativity, collaboration, and the universal language of music. Audiences will be immersed in vibrant beats, expressive movement, and unforgettable moments that highlight the dynamic spirit of Washington, D.C.’s musical scene.
Advance reservations will be available in spring 2026.
